    I just looked up Foles post season stats for the 2 games he played this year:
    Player: Nick Foles
    Team: Eagles
    Comp: 49
    Att: 63
    Pct: 77.8%
    Att/G: 31.5
    Yds: 598
    Avg: 9.5
    Yds/G: 299.0
    TD: 3
    Int: 0
    1st: 31
    1st%: 49.2%
    Long: 53T
    20+: 7
    40+: 3
    Sck: 2
    Rate: 122.1

    Nick is on fire with an unbeilable completion percentage and the highest post season QBR i the league. In the post season it is about who is hot and who is not.
